The therapist provides direct inpatient care, including psychosocial assessments, treatment planning, and the delivery of Cognitive Behavioral Therapy to diverse age groups. They are also responsible for crisis intervention, discharge planning, and maintaining communication with families and external agencies.
& Qualifications A MSW or Master's degree in Counseling from an accredited college or university is required. a LSW, LISW, LPC or LPCC issued by the State of Ohio is required. Two years previous experience in a mental health or substance abuse treatment facility with direct experience with group therapy, crisis intervention, and treatment planning required.
